Job summary

Educational Psychologist - Psychology and Well-Being Team
Civil Servant Grade 13 + Relocation Package
An enhanced DBS check is required for this post
Ref:

We are delighted to offer this exciting opportunity to join our innovative, supportive and highly valued team of educational psychologists (EP) working on the beautiful island of Jersey.

As an EP you will be working within a needs-led service model that supports a graduated approach with a focus on building capacity to ensure that every child has a bright future, and to be a part of the service making sure that ambition becomes a reality.

We are looking for innovative staff to join our Psychology and Well-Being Team (PAWBS).

As an EP, you will be a part of the wider Inclusion Service providing advice, training and services that improve the outcomes of children and young people while reducing educational inequalities. You will be reporting to the Principal Education Psychologist | Service Manager of PAWBS, you will join the Department for Children, Young People, Education and Skills.

We are committed to ensuring that the Inclusion Service supports better outcomes for Jersey’s children and young people. So, if you have recognised qualifications with significant experience across working with vulnerable learners, using a range of educational strategies and interventions, then you may well be the perfect match for us. All you need is plenty of resilience, exceptional communication skills and a desire to improve the outcomes for vulnerable children and young people.

  • BSc in Psychology (must be a degree course recognised by the British Society (BPS)
  • Doctorate in Educational Psychology and /or Master’s degree in Educational Psychology
  • Registered with the Health Care Professional Council (HCPC) as an Educational Psychologist

As an inclusive employer we will create opportunities for flexible working to attract and retain talent which reflects the diversity of the communities we serve. We welcome applications for working flexible hours, part-time working and job sharing.
